Woodland Watercolour: Step-by-Step Painting Techniques for Trees, Forests and Nature

Discover the peaceful joy of painting woodland scenes, where trees, wildlife and nature’s quiet details come to life in delicate watercolours. This enchanting guide invites you to wander through the forest with your brush in hand, capturing oaks, fir trees, mushrooms, wildflowers, birds, squirrels and even tiny snails. Beginning with essential materials and foundational techniques, the book leads you through inspiring step-by-step projects that balance gentle guidance with room for personal creativity. Each project includes a colour palette and visual progression, encouraging you to learn by observing and experimenting. Inspired by Duval-Dumas’ poetic, nature-filled style, this book reflects her thoughtful approach to teaching watercolour. A French artist and educator based in Normandy, Anne-Claire shares the same clarity and warmth that have earned her a devoted online following. Blending artistic sensitivity with practical tips—such as painting outdoors or using water brushes—this beautifully illustrated workbook will help you slow down, observe and find joy in the simple act of painting the forest’s wonders.
